A new geopolitical battleground is emerging—not over oil or traditional energy resources, but over the minerals powering the technologies of the future. From electric vehicles and renewable energy systems to semiconductors and defense equipment, the global race to secure critical minerals is rapidly reshaping international alliances and investment strategies.
In response to growing concerns over supply chain vulnerabilities, Canada is expanding strategic partnerships with allied nations to strengthen access to critical minerals and reduce dependence on China. According to reporting from Reuters, the initiative reflects a broader shift among democratic economies seeking to secure the materials essential to next-generation technologies and industrial growth.
The move underscores a major transformation in global economic policy. Governments are increasingly treating critical minerals not just as commodities, but as strategic assets tied to national security, technological leadership, and long-term economic competitiveness.

The Global Race for Critical Minerals
Critical minerals have become one of the most strategically important resources in the modern economy. These materials—including lithium, cobalt, nickel, rare earth elements, and graphite—are essential components in technologies ranging from batteries and semiconductors to aerospace systems and advanced electronics.
Demand for these minerals is expected to surge over the coming decades as countries accelerate the transition toward clean energy and digital infrastructure.
However, global supply chains remain heavily concentrated.
China currently dominates the processing and refining of many critical minerals used in advanced technologies. According to the International Energy Agency, China controls significant portions of global refining capacity for lithium, cobalt, and rare earth elements.
This concentration has raised concerns among Western governments about supply security and geopolitical leverage.
Canada’s expanding alliances aim to diversify supply chains and ensure reliable access to these resources.
The strategy reflects a broader international effort among countries including the United States, Australia, and Japan to build alternative mineral supply networks.
Canada’s Growing Role in the Critical Minerals Economy
Canada is uniquely positioned to play a central role in the global critical minerals landscape.
The country possesses vast reserves of minerals essential to modern technologies, including lithium, nickel, cobalt, graphite, and rare earth elements. These resources are concentrated in regions such as Ontario, Quebec, and northern territories rich in mineral deposits.
Recognizing this strategic advantage, the Canadian government has introduced policies designed to strengthen domestic mining and processing capabilities.
The nation’s Critical Minerals Strategy, launched by Government of Canada, focuses on accelerating exploration, supporting mining development, and building domestic supply chains for battery materials and advanced manufacturing.
These policies aim to position Canada as a key supplier to allied economies seeking secure access to critical resources.
Strategic partnerships with international allies are a central part of this approach.
Through agreements with countries such as Australia and the United States, Canada is working to develop integrated supply chains that connect mineral extraction with processing, manufacturing, and technology development.

The Strategic Shift Away From Supply Chain Dependence
The push to secure critical mineral supply chains reflects a broader shift in global economic policy.
For decades, globalization encouraged countries to rely on international markets for raw materials and manufacturing inputs. However, recent disruptions—from trade conflicts to pandemic-era supply shortages—have prompted governments to rethink these strategies.
Today, many nations are prioritizing supply chain resilience and domestic industrial capacity.
This shift has been particularly evident in sectors considered vital to economic security, including semiconductors, battery technology, and clean energy infrastructure.
According to research from consulting firm McKinsey & Company, demand for critical minerals could increase dramatically over the next decade as global electrification and decarbonization efforts accelerate.
Lithium demand alone may grow several-fold as electric vehicle adoption expands worldwide.
These structural trends are likely to influence investment flows into mining, energy transition technologies, and advanced manufacturing.
